Laser welders use powerful beams to join materials – but come with serious risks. Class 4 systems require strict safety controls and specialist setups.
Laser welders are used to join metals and thermoplastics using extremely powerful laser beams. These beams can cause instantaneous and permanent eye damage if not properly controlled.
Most laser welders are classified as Class 4 laser products, the highest risk category.
Safety requirements for Class 4 laser welders
Class 4 laser systems must meet the requirements of the UCL Artificial Optical Radiation Safety Standard and typically require:
- Appointment of a Laser Safety Officer.
- Dedicated room or purchase of specialised laser safety enclosures or curtains.
- Adequate ventilation to manage welding fumes.
- Specialist training for all users.
- Use of specialist Personal Protective Equipment (PPE).
Common procurement issues
There have been cases where:
- Companies incorrectly describe equipment as Class 1 when it is actually Class 4.
- Purchases are made without confirming suitable installation space or controls.
This can result in costly modifications, delays and restrictions on how the equipment can be used.
